Sam Allardyce bemoans "same old story" for West Ham United

West Ham United manager Sam Allardyce bemoans his team's performance in today's 1-0 defeat against West Bromwich Albion at The Hawthorns.

West Ham United manager Sam Allardyce has bemoaned his team's performance in today's 1-0 defeat against West Bromwich Albion in the Premier League.

An early goal from Saido Berahino at The Hawthorns gave the Baggies a 1-0 victory, condemning the Hammers to their fourth straight league defeat.

Allardyce told reporters after the game: "It's the same old story for us. We are striving to convert these chances but we've got to be more clinical. It's a massive because of us losing four of the trot, not taking chances.

"We should have being going in leading at half time and I was really disappointed with how we defended their goal. We can't find a finish right now and we're paying a very heavy price for OK performances.

"We've put ourselves in a very difficult position with Tottenham at home and Manchester City away still to come."

West Ham currently occupy 14th place in the Premier League table.
